ONS Chemotherapy Biotherapy Certification Test Questions And Answers Verified 100% Correct _______ precursors, or "pre-cells," mature into red blood cells (RBCs), platelets, and white blood cells (WBCs). - ANSWER Myeloid _____ precursors, or "pre-cells," mature into specialized WBCs called lymphocytes. - ANSWER Lymphoid During which phase of the cell cycle do cells enlarge and pass a checkpoint that determines the cell is ready to divide - ANSWER G2 phase During which phase of the cell cycle do cells enlarge and pass a checkpoint that determines the cell is ready to divide - ANSWER G2 phase three types of granulocytes - ANSWER neutrophils, eosinophils, basophils _________, including Natural killer cells, granulocytes and macrophages are the second line of defense in the immune system (after skin, mucus membranes and gut flora) - ANSWER Phagocytes nonspecific immunity - ANSWER phagocytosis and inflammation (2nd line of defense) Learned specific immunity - ANSWER 3rd line of defense which includes antibodies and lymphocytes 2 types of lymphocytes - ANSWER T cells and B cells important tumor suppressor gene, sometimes called the "suicide gene." - ANSWER p53 gene name the 4 phases of the cell cycle - ANSWER G1 Phase S Phase G2 Phase M Phase name the 4 stages of mitosis - ANSWER Prophase Metaphase Anaphase Telophase Which is the longest phase of the cell cycle, lasting about 10 hours - ANSWER S Phase What is the shortest phase of the cell cycle - ANSWER M Phase (Mitosis) these cells have receptors that determine if cells of cells they encounter are self or non- self. Their role is to destroy non-self cells - ANSWER Natural Killer Cells Mitosis phase in which Nuclear envelope has disappeared, and chromosomes move toward the cell equator. Sister chromatids have not separated. The metaphase checkpoint ensures that the chromosomes are aligned properly before separation. - ANSWER Metaphase Mitosis phase in which Centrioles move toward opposite poles, and the nuclear envelope breaks down. - ANSWER Prophase Mitosis phase in which Nuclear envelope has disappeared, and chromosomes move toward the cell equator. Sister chromatids have not separated. A checkpoint ensures that the chromosomes are aligned properly before separation. - ANSWER Metaphase During which phase of the cell cycle does DNA replication occur - ANSWER S Phase proteins that control the cell cycle - ANSWER cyclins pluripotent stem cell - ANSWER Cell capable of giving rise to any of the specialized cell types in the body. nonspecific immunity - ANSWER phagocytosis and inflammation (2nd line of defense - Also 1st line of defense skin...)
